Email: sabrangind@gmail.com
Tag: Activist Zafar Lynched
Swacch Bharat: A Policy to Eliminate India’s Toilet-less Peoples
In India, a mere 34% of the population has access to improved sanitation in 2010 compared to 92% in Sri Lanka, 64% in China, 56% in Bangladesh, 48% in...